About The Role

Northern NSW Local Health District is seeking an ICU / Cardiorespiratory Physiotherapist to join their Allied Health team in Lismore this role provides advanced clinical services, leadership and support in physiotherapy services, as an integral part of the multidisciplinary health care team for patients/clients primarily within the Intensive Care Unit and medical wards, or as directed by the physiotherapy manager.
